Step 3: swapping out Queuebert, our homegrown job queue, for the new Ratchet broker. Drain Queuebert first (there's a drain script in the ops repo — it's slow, grab a coffee), then point the workers at Ratchet via the env config. Don't delete the old queue tables yet; we keep them for a week as a safety net. The Ratchet deploy bundle needs signing before rollout. Sign it with the key below.

deploy key for kagup-bawig: bky9_ZMq28eTw9

Subject: Consent banner cut-over — done

Team,

Quick wrap-up for the weekly sync: the Murmont consent banner cut-over finished last night. Old banner is fully retired, new one is serving 100% of traffic across all three regions. We saw a brief dip in accept rates during the ramp, but it recovered once we fixed the locale fallback. Kudos to the Larkspur squad for the smooth DNS swap. For anyone debugging edge cases this week, the live configuration values are pasted below.

— Odile

config for hawip-bahop:
[fendor]
host = fendor.paliqworks.corp
user = fendor_svc
database = fendor_prod

## 4.2.0 — Hot-reload defaults changed

Good news for everyone tired of restart tickets: Quillbase now hot-reloads its config by default. File watching is on out of the box, polling interval dropped from 30s to 5s, and bad configs get rejected instead of crashing the service (it keeps the last good version). Heads up: customers on 4.1 still need a manual restart, so check the version before telling them to just edit the file. Here's what the new defaults look like in practice.

service settings:
ralael:
  pin: 7453
  tenant: zorath
  seal: seal_087806e4
  metrics_host: metrics.ralael.paliqworks.example
  standby_team: fraath
  escalation: praok-istiel
  nonce: 10e083

Onboarding note for plugin authors — Pairloom matching service. Our matcher runs on a generational collector; expect GC pauses up to 40ms during peak sessions, so plugins must not hold match locks across callbacks. Use the async hooks instead. To profile pauses locally, download the sealed diagnostics bundle from the Fernbeck mirror and unpack it with the standard tooling. The bundle prompts for a recovery passphrase, which is:

recovery phrase for fajeg-kawep: druix-gorius-briax-ulaeth-fraox-lammir-pelox-jormir-pelwyn-julir